The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Investment Banking in remote or hybrid work.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that cited Investment Banking over the 6 months leading up to 13 June 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
13 Jun 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 272 255 373
Rank change year-on-year -17 +118 +337
Permanent jobs citing Investment Banking 215 443 280
As % of all permanent jobs with a WFH option 1.11% 1.25% 0.75%
As % of the General category 1.42% 2.07% 1.14%
Number of salaries quoted 103 413 256
10th Percentile £97,500 £85,000 £60,625
25th Percentile £105,000 £107,500 £70,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£115,000 £135,000 £110,000
Median % change year-on-year -14.81% +22.73% +37.50%
75th Percentile £135,000 £148,750 £150,000
90th Percentile £148,750 £165,000 £160,000
UK median annual salary £112,500 £120,000 £110,000
% change year-on-year -6.25% +9.09% +33.33%
